What is a Personal Loan?
A personal loan is an unsecured loan — no collateral required. Banks offer it based on your income and credit score. Interest rates are higher than secured loans because there's no asset backing.
Personal Loan Highlights
- Loan Amount: ₹50,000 to ₹50 lakh
- Tenure: 1 to 5 years (some up to 7)
- Interest Rate: 10.5% to 24%
- Processing Fee: 1-3% of loan
- Disbursement: Usually within 24-72 hours
Example: ₹2,00,000 at 14% for 2 years
- Monthly EMI: ~₹9,600
- Total interest: ~₹30,400
- Total payment: ~₹2,30,400
When to Take a Personal Loan
- Medical emergency
- Wedding expenses
- Home renovation
- Travel
- Debt consolidation
- Education (if education loan is not an option)
When to Avoid Personal Loan
- For luxury purchases or gadgets
- For investing in stocks or mutual funds
- If you can't afford the EMI
- For gambling or speculative activities
Tips to Get Best Personal Loan
- Maintain credit score of 750+
- Compare offers across banks and NBFCs
- Negotiate on interest rate and processing fee
- Choose shorter tenure if EMI is affordable
- Prepay when you have surplus cash
